Art in Jackson Square
It is a historical place with a lot to offer. It is where local artist come and line the sidewalks and fences with their original artwork. It is kind of like a walk-through art show but outdoors. The art work ranges from oil paintings of famous New Orleans landmarks to unique imaginative drawings. Here are some of the artist that can be found in Jackson Square:

Lee Tucker
Lee Tucker is a visual artist/photographer who has had exhibits in the U.S. and England. Learn more at leetuckerart.com


Elaine Cummins
Elaine Cummins parents were Jackson Square artists. She has done many forms of art like forms of art like painting t-shirts and dresses, but her favorite is canvas.


C.C Miranda
C.C Miranda has been a Jackson Square artist since 2001. She specializes in oils, acrylic and watercolor in a variety of styles ranging from realism to abstract surrealism.


Miriam Ragan
Miriam Ragan has been painting in the New Orleans French Quarter for over 30 years, and has been available during this time to painting customers and art lovers on Jackson Square. She has done paintings of customers on Jackson Square but most of her artwork is of Louisiana swamps, New Orleans and French Quarter scenes. She also likes paintings of floral still life’s and southern flowers (magnolia). Miriam’s style of art is in oil and watercolor.


Andrew Wilkie
Andrew loves using unique personalities to tell stories-often the people and their stories hail from New Orleans. His large scale portraits play with pigments and varied textures.
